Major Federal Agencies Offering Scientific Research Grants

Several federal agencies are instrumental in providing scientific research grants, each focusing on specific areas of inquiry. The National Institutes of Health (NIH) is a primary agency funding biomedical and health-related research, supporting innovations that improve public health outcomes. The National Science Foundation (NSF) offers grants across a broad spectrum of scientific disciplines, including engineering, mathematics, and social sciences, promoting fundamental research and education. The Department of Energy (DOE) funds research related to energy, environmental science, and physics, often supporting large-scale scientific projects with national importance.

Other notable agencies include the Environmental Protection Agency (EPA), which grants funding for environmental research and policy development, and the Department of Defense (DOD), which supports technological and scientific advancements relevant to national security. Grant Funding Levels and Types

Federal research grants vary significantly in funding levels and types, reflecting the scope and objectives of each project. They range from small-scale pilot studies to large, multi-year research initiatives. Funding levels are often determined by the project’s complexity, significance, and resource requirements.

Grant types also differ based on the funding agency’s structure and specific research needs. Examples include project-based grants, which support a defined research effort; program grants, which fund broader research activities within a specific field; and cooperative agreements, which involve substantial collaboration between the agency and grantee.

Most federal agencies disclose ranges of funding levels and detailed descriptions of each grant type to aid applicants.
